A 10kW solar battery system typically costs between $7,000 and $18,000 installed in 2025, depending on the brand, battery chemistry, and installation complexity. . Strong ROI in Specific Markets: 10kW batteries deliver 5-7 year payback periods in markets with high time-of-use rate differentials (like California's NEM 3. The average price for a full 10 kW solar system, including installation, is $16,870 to $30,000 after federal tax incentives. Battery Types: Lithium-ion batteries are more efficient and long-lasting but cost more ($10,000 – $14,000) compared to lead-acid batteries ($7,000 –. . SolarEdge Energy Bank Experts expect solar battery prices to continue declining through 2026. Based on data from BloombergNEF and Wood Mackenzie, lithium battery pack costs are projected to drop 8–12% year over year, reaching approximately $550–$850 per usable kWh installed by late 2026.
